One for the Records: USC Researchers Document the Armenian Experience in Mobile Truck
With Armenian Genocide Remembrance Day on Sunday, April 24, LA’s Armenian-American community has about a million stories to tell. And one team of USC researchers wants to record as many of them as possible.
